Kushinara Incoming Packet Monitor 0.5
Incoming is a packet monitor designed to monitor SYN packets. Machines receive SYN packets when a remote machine is trying to initiate a TCP connection.
When a machine is listening on a port, it replies the machine sending the SYN packet with an aknowledgement ( ACK ) request. If the machine is not listening on a particular port, then the machine will reply with a reset ( RST ) request.
Many crackers use the SYN scan technique to detect open ports. This helps the crackers easily detect the services running on a machine.
Incoming is a utility designed to closely monitor the SYN packets being received by a machine. This can be of great help to machines that act as servers on the internet, or machines that are directly connected to the internet through a broadband connection.
Features:
1. Passive fingerprinting: Detect the operating system of remote machines
2. Find the country of remote machines
3. Map remote machines on a map, down to city level
4. Find details about the ISP which host the remote machine
5. Powerful and easy to use interface
6. Fully Unicode compliant
7. Available in multiple languages
